    • @JenniferBeeston
      @JenniferBeeston  หลายเดือนก่อน

      If you were trying to get a conventional mortgage, then 620 is the minimum credit score and when lenders run your credit it’s different than what you see. However both FHA and VA go way lower than that so it sounds like if you’re looking at one of those loans your lender has an overlay.     • @JenniferBeeston
      @JenniferBeeston  7 หลายเดือนก่อน

      I would not stress the nine points. I get notifications every month that my credit score has gone up or dropped because that’s how Experian and Equifax get you to click in and see where your score is. It’s generally Clickbait. It’s normal for your score to go up and down every month depending on credit usage, if you pay something off, etc., the key right now is do not take out New debt. I am assuming you’re getting one of those emails that says your credit score has decreased! Or your credit score is increased. They make it really scary just so you’ll click back in. now if you see your score drops like 40 to 60 points definitely research if something was not paid
